Abstract
In the education field, a typical scenario is that information must be synchronised across different media. Interactive paper system has been proved to successfully realise information synchronisation in real-time. However, existing solutions have some deficiencies such as poor reproducibility, delay in recognition, positioning error, not suitable for large-scale promotion and even expensive. In order to solve the problem of information fusion across different media at low-cost, an information real-time synchronisation system based on SONIX Code was designed and implemented innovatively in this paper, which redesigned the size of the code and code unit, and the decode algorithm . The experiments conducted on an A4 paper and a practical test among 350 users proved the system had good performance on visual effect, writing fluency and positioning accuracy.
